The Vintage and Contemporary Powerhouses: TT75 & MF 6715S

The farming machinery landscape presents a fascinating difference between established designs and modern innovations. Let's look at four significant tractors: the TD75, Massey Ferguson 450, TT75, and the MF 6715S. The TD75 and TT75 represent an earlier era, prized for their robust build and ease of use, often perfect for smaller tasks or niche applications. Meanwhile, the MF 450 offered a progression towards more refined features. Finally, the MF 6715S embodies contemporary tractor technology, boasting enhanced power, sophisticated hydraulics, and refined controls – a significant leap from the older models, though perhaps lacking the simple charm of their heritage predecessors. This investigation reveals a obvious evolution in equipment design.

Agricultural Talk: New NH and MF Models

Choosing the right implement for your property can be a significant decision. Many producers often find themselves weighing the choices between New Holland and Massey Ferguson. New Holland tractors are frequently lauded for their rebuild tractor cutting-edge technology, particularly in areas like precision farming and automated processes. Conversely, Massey Ferguson models often appeal to those seeking a combination of classic reliability and updated features, often at a competitive price level. While both companies offer a wide range of vehicles, certain models – like the New Holland T6 series or the Massey Ferguson 5S – often provoke intense analysis amongst users regarding general performance and long-term value. Ultimately, the top choice hinges on the individual demands and budget constraints of each holding.
